I was contacted first by Marcia Fullard and then Roberta Luciani whom would be the main person I was in contact with. They claimed to have found me through the unemployment websites job board, as I'm currently unemployed and has been difficult now more than ever. I was immediately interested in the position. I have all emails I received and sent from this Roberta person. I was told I would be receiving $1900 the first month then $3350. I received 7 PACKAGES in which i inspected, repackaged and shipped. I have all the tracking info. 3 packages were picked up by UPS for the wrong address that's when I figured out what they were doing. 2 packages were sent back to the shipper. Email contact with Roberta were slowly being unanswered and I was being ignored when I would ask her specific questions. I was supposed to be paid May 3 and I didn't receive anything in my bank. I purchased $200 worth of packaging material, I bought a printer and wasted mileage as I was also told I would be reimbursed for everything.They have my account number, social security, ID info, home address. I don't know what to do for my situation. This is an absolute fraudulent insurance company claiming to be an insurance company that stops "fraudulent parcels" the irony. They are based out from Delaware and need to be sent to prison! Please contact me for further info. I would like to fax in everything for evidence against them.

I was offered a job by email . It all seemed pretty legit to me I guess because there were no fees or anything as such to get started , so I thought why not ? I received an email with An Application, A Trial Contract , & An Adress To Receive My Check (Which All Documents I Had to Print) then fill out and send them to my "Manager" through email as well with one page containing my Identification Card , Nothing else. The tactics I beleive they are using is promising a sum of $1,900 as a payment after a "probationary period/training" of 4 weeks. Then after you get through with that they promise you $3,500 as a monthly base salary to check packages for "damages" give descriptions of the products ,and send them back out .
